Bread On The Waters is set for Sunday, 15 April, at 3:15 p.m. in the Sanctuary of the First United Methodist Church of Upland. Participating singers, choirs, churches and ensembles will come from Upland, Ontario, Rancho Cucamonga, Claremont and Pomona (so far). This is the 7th Bread On The Waters, an event that is meant to let us sing in support of the work against local hunger, especially that of the Inland Valley Hope Partners.
SSO Chorus members will be there as part of an ad-hoc chorus, including members of the SSO Chorus, the Claremont Chorale, Mountainside Chorale, and the many other groups participating in this important event.
